Responsibilities

Dental Assistant partners with the practice team to provide excellent clinical support to help patients get the care they need. Dental Assistant will help prepare the patient for treatment and assist the dentist in restorative dentistry.

Skills Required to Make a Great “Impression” on Our Team

  • Provides excellent chair-side clinical support and assistance to Doctors and Hygienists which includes but is not limited to: charting, operatory set/clean up, and patient education.
  • Records and reviews patient health history, makes chart entries under the doctor's direction and assures completion of forms and signatures in dental software.
  • Reviews the daily schedule to set up appropriate trays and instruments.
  • Prepares patients, sterilizes and disinfects instruments, sets up instrument trays, maintains chain of asepsis, prepares materials, and assists dentists during dental procedures following OSHA guidelines.
  • Exposes and develops dental diagnostic radiographs.
  • Follows OSHA regulations and safety requirements to include compliance with HIPAA guidelines, CPR, X-rays, and other required certifications and registrations.
